Experience the captivating July weather in Hall bei Admont, Austria, where temperatures present a delightful range, peaking at a warm 30°C (87°F) while averaging a comfortable 15°C (59°F) and dipping to a cool 4°C (40°F) during the nights. This month is also marked by significant precipitation, with 188 mm (7.4 in) of rain falling across approximately 21 days, resulting in a humid ambiance averaging around 74%. In July, Hall bei Admont experiences a noteworthy surge in precipitation, totaling 188 mm (7.4 in), making it the wettest month of the year. This increase in rainfall is accompanied by 21 precipitation days, reflecting a trend of higher moisture levels compared to the milder earlier months. The weather in July is notably warmer and more humid compared to January. July experiences a temperature range from a chilly 4°C (40°F) at its lowest to a warm 30°C (87°F) at its peak, accompanied by an average temperature of 15°C (59°F). In contrast, January sees much colder conditions, with temperatures plummeting to a minimum of -22°C (-7°F) and peaking at only 7°C (44°F) for an average of -5°C (23°F). Moreover, July has higher precipitation levels, amounting to 188 mm (7.4 in) over 21 days, while January receives only 86 mm (3.4 in) over 13 days but with significantly higher humidity at 91%.
